Summary of Key Points from the Conference Call Industry Overview - The conference call focuses on the Chinese satellite internet industry, which is transitioning from initial layout to mass production by 2025, with significant developments in satellite manufacturing and launch capabilities [1][3][10]. - The global satellite internet trend is characterized by an increase in frequency band applications, with a shift towards higher frequency bands due to resource competition [11]. Core Insights and Arguments - Accelerated Launch Schedule: The second half of the year has seen a notable increase in satellite launches in China, particularly in low Earth orbit (LEO) communication satellites, indicating a booming communication sector [2][12]. - Government Support: The development of satellite internet in China is heavily driven by government initiatives, with local governments implementing policies to support the construction of large-scale satellite constellations [3][10]. - Commercial Viability: The commercial model of SpaceX's Starlink is highlighted as a successful case, achieving cost control through rocket reuse, which has led to a closed-loop business model [1][5][13]. - Technological Advancements: The focus on liquid oxygen and methane as key technologies for commercial rockets is emphasized, with multiple recovery experiments planned for the latter half of 2025 [25]. Downstream Applications - Diverse Applications: Downstream applications of satellite internet are concentrated in mobile terminals, high-end manufacturing, airborne and maritime communication, and emerging low-altitude economies [7][8]. - Key Players: Major players in the Chinese market include China Telecom's "Tianyi Cloud" and various commercial companies, with the recent IPO of Zhongke Tuke Control marking a significant step in the domestic commercial aerospace ecosystem [8][24]. Potential Risks and Challenges - Cost Pressures: The core value of the commercial aerospace industry is derived from ground equipment and satellite applications, with significant cost pressures on satellite and rocket manufacturing [23]. - Funding and Technical Challenges: Domestic commercial rocket technology still lags behind developed countries, particularly in recovery technology and heavy-lift capabilities, posing challenges for new entrants [18][29]. Future Developments - Integration of Technologies: The integration of high, medium, and low orbit satellites is expected to enhance overall network efficiency and meet specific demands in special fields [9][20]. - Increased Launch Capacity: Plans to increase launch sites and accelerate commercial rocket recovery tests are in place to support the large-scale deployment of low Earth orbit communication satellites by 2027-2028 [20]. Additional Insights - Emerging Market Trends: The satellite internet market is expected to see significant growth in mobile communication, particularly in the aviation sector, where there is a high willingness to pay from airline customers [22][34]. - Strategic Importance: The development of satellite internet is closely linked to national security and geopolitical considerations, with military applications being a significant driver [11][12].
